The art of managing fleets is considered a vital part of the logistics industry. It pertains to managing, organizing, and directing a company's vehicle fleet. The primary goal of managing a fleet is to control the whole life cycle of business vehicles, improving productivity, cutting down on related costs, and ensuring adherence to legal standards.

To understand what fleet management is, one must consider the multifaceted components comprising this process. Such aspects include safety regulations, driver handling, vehicle monitoring, fuel control, and vehicle upkeep.

Moreover, fleet management includes ensuring company's vehicles are always in perfect running state; managing and reducing fuel costs; keeping track of drivers’ performance; and maintaining compliance with legal standards relevant to fleet activities.

Fleet management is not a walk in the park. It requires top-notch organizational skills, a keen eye for detail, and the capacity to multitask and make right decisions on the fly.

Information is king in fleet management. The more information a fleet manager holds, the better they are able to make well-grounded decisions. Instant tracking, fuel efficiency reports, driver performance analyses, and vehicle diagnostics make up valuable information that helps fleet managers increase efficiency and ultimately reduce costs.

Fleet management is a complex responsibility, yet with the proper resources and data, it can be a powerful contributor to a company's success. Improvements in tech only serve to make this job more manageable, giving fleet managers with the instruments they need to execute their jobs competently and boost fleet performance.
